Crynodeb
To participate in the analytical work of all aspects of the microbiology department to ensure that the most efficient microbiology service is provided for the users of the department. To work as part of the team, or independently, processing specimens and producing accurate relevant diagnostic results, by the interpretation of clinical information and specimen type against the organisms isolated or detected. To initiate and interpret microscopy examinations, complex biochemical profiles, agglutination patterns and antibiotic sensitivity patterns as necessary. To make judgements and initiate follow up tests as required. To authorise diagnostic results using judgement and departmental guidelines ensuring they are correct, complete and clear and are within the departmental guidelines. To refer to more senior Scientific/ Medical staff as required. To use in depth knowledge and skills to communicate with colleagues regarding investigations to be undertaken and to communicate with clinicians and other users tests to be performed and interpretation of results. To be responsible to the Lead BMS for maintaining good standards of discipline, dress, timekeeping and behaviour of subordinate staff. To discuss with staff the expected outcomes of training and development activities prior to training events and afterwards to discuss actual outcomes. To assist staff to transfer, develop and use the new skills acquired. To participate in the audit of quality control measures within the department and to present this data to the Lead BMS in a timely fashion.
